Gordon Kenneth Saunders sadly passed away on Thursday 15th August 2024 at West Cornwall Hospital, Penzance aged 92 years. Born in Oldbury, West Midlands a proud Black Country man and a lifelong West Bromwich Albion supporter. Gordon was an Engineer at AS Rolling Mills, Cradley Heath until he moved to Falmouth with his family to run Trevethan Stores. Following this he worked as a Foreman for the Manpower Services dismantling the boat known as 'The Lump' on Penryn river. He went on to work for Carrick Services until his retirement. Gordon was a keen gardener whose rose garden captured much admiration and many compliments from those that passed by his home earning him the name of Rose Man.
Reunited with his beloved wife Jean. Will be forever missed by his Daughter Helen, Grandson Jay, Great Grandsons Marlo and Jonah, Brothers Brian and Colin and all his Nieces and Nephews.
